Hello Games: Devs Who Aren’t Having Fun Are “In Trouble”
Lewis Denby December 9, 2010 - 5:09 pm
Hello Games boss Shaun Murray has said that developers who aren’t having fun making their games are in trouble.
At the Evolve conference in London, Murray showed attendees video footage of the team laughing themselves silly while playtesting Joe Danger.
“If you’re having no fun making your game then you’re in trouble,” he said.
“Interactivity is what makes games unique. People shouldn’t run away from that. They should embrace that. Some game developers, they don’t play their own games, they don’t feel it’s an expression of themselves. I think that’s very sad.”
